loading...
 This Article 
   
 Share 
   
 Bibliographic References 
   
 Add to: 
 
Digg
Furl
Spurl
Blink
Simpy
Google
Del.icio.us
Y!MyWeb
 
 Search 
   
Design, Automation and Test in Europe (DATE'05) Volume 1
Scheduling of Soft Real-Time Systems for Context-Aware Applications
Munich, Germany
March 07-March 11
ISBN: 0-7695-2288-2
Jennifer L. Wong, University of California, Los Angeles
Weiping Liao, University of California, Los Angeles
Fei Li, University of California, Los Angeles
Lei He, University of California, Los Angeles
Miodrag Potkonjak, University of California, Los Angeles
Context-aware applications pose new challenges, including a need for new computational models, uncertainty management, and efficient optimization under uncertainty. Uncertainty can arise at two levels: multiple and single tasks. When a mobile user changes environments, the context changes resulting in the possibility of the user requesting tasks which are specific for the new environment. However, as the user moves these requested tasks may no longer be context relevant. Additionally, the runtime of each task is often highly dependent on the input data.
We introduce a hierarchical multi-resolution statistical task model that captures relevant aspects at the task and intertask levels, and captures not only uncertainty, but also introduces the notion of utility for the user. We have developed a system of non-parametric statistical techniques for modeling the runtime of a specific task. This model is a framework where we define problems of design and optimization of statistical soft real-time systems (SSRTS). The main algorithmic novelty is a cumulative potential-based task scheduling heuristic for maximizing utility. The heuristic conducts global optimization and induces low runtime overhead. We demonstrate the effectiveness of the scheduling heuristic using a Trimaran-based evaluation platform.
Citation:
Jennifer L. Wong, Weiping Liao, Fei Li, Lei He, Miodrag Potkonjak, "Scheduling of Soft Real-Time Systems for Context-Aware Applications," date, vol. 1, pp.318-323, Design, Automation and Test in Europe (DATE'05) Volume 1, 2005
Usage of this product signifies your acceptance of the Terms of Use.